Floors and stairs
It would seem that they have a place in the stove, but no, they have found their application in the interior. For example, 4-6 centimeters of timber cuts form the original parquet. Of course, simply cutting it off and laying it down won't work: cut fibers across is not the best floor covering. Here you have to resort to grinding and processing the material with special compounds.

Not only a beehive, a trough or a lintel can be made from a log. If you dissolve it in half, you get excellent steps for an internal staircase. It looks rough, but very impressive. The option will perfectly fit into the interior of the log house.
Walls, shelves, furniture and lamps
If there is no desire to glue the wallpaper - decorate the wall with scraps of a stump or timber! It is both beautiful and environmentally friendly. Against the background of such a wood wall, chairs from stumps and a table from a solid cut or log will look great.
Well, if you use a little metal, you get chic bar stools. The solution is very practical, since there is no such furniture to be demolished. And with modern fire retardant impregnations and the flame, these items are not scary!
An excellent lamp will come out of the stump. But in this case, you need to wield a band saw like a samurai sword. Twisting a piece of wood into a spiral is a real art. But this is not enough, it is also necessary to correctly install the lamp.
And this is a good option for a decorative shelf. Apparently, the designer lives next to the carpentry shop and the sight of illiquid assets inspired him to a daring idea. It looks original, but only the weight of the product confuses - you can't hang such a shelf on every wall.
